SB 5994 — Preserving timber tax distributions for school districts with recent school district levy failures.

Signed into law — Chapter 74, Laws of 2026

What this bill does

Extends timber tax revenue distributions to school districts without qualifying levies in a given calendar year, if the district had qualifying levies in effect in either of the previous two calendar years.
